Prof Sascha Scott participates in panel at the Wellin Museum of Art at Hamilton College

Posted on: Aug. 28, 2018

Prof Sascha Scott was recently invited by the Wellin Museum of Art at Hamilton College to participate in a panel about how faculty might engage with the work of contemporary artist Jeffrey Gibson in the classroom. The panel was organized by the fabulous Michelle Reynolds (M.A.'16), an alumna of our masters program in art history, who is a curatorial assistant at the Wellin. Director and curator at the museum, Tracy Adler, organized a exhibition of Gibson’s latest work, which opens soon. Prof Scott highly recommends visiting the exhibition. The work of art that you see in the second picture is titled “A Very Easy Death” 2015, and is in the collections of the Wellin.
